Doyen of trade union movement Gurudas Dasgupta is no more

Senior Communist leader and veteran CPI parliamentarian Gurudas Dasgupta died  after prolonged illness at his South Kolkata residence on Thursday. He was 83 and is survived by his wife Jayashri Dasgupta and a daughter.

Dasgupta, a former MP from Panshkura and Ghatal constituencies of West Midnapore, died of heart attack at 6 am, Bengal CPI secretary Swapan Banerjee said, adding “he was suffering from lung cancer for quite some time.” Though he continued to be a member of the CPI national executive council he had relinquished all other party posts on account of his failing health Banerjee said.

A veteran trade union leader known for one’s excellent oratory in Parliament, Dasgupta was a contemporary of articulate Left leaders like Somnath Chatterjee, Basudeb Acharya and Abani Roy and was one of the tallest generals of Left politics in Bengal.

Expressing his condolence, Prime Minister Narendra Modi said, “Shri Gurudas Dasgupta Ji was one of the most committed and articulate proponents of his ideology. He was a strong voice in Parliament, whose interventions were keenly heard across the political spectrum. Saddened by his passing away. May his soul rest in peace.”

Vice President M Venkaiah Naidu said in his condolence message that Dasgupta was an able parliamentarian. “My heartfelt condolences to bereaved family members, friend and well wishers,” he added.

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ee said, “Saddened at the passing away of CPI leader Gurudas Dasguptaji,” adding, “He will be remembered for his contribution to the nation as a parliamentarian and trade union leader.”

A doyen of trade union movement Dasgupta almost single-handedly, transformed All India Trade Union Congress, lesser-known trade union arm of the CPI, into a major force, almost matching the prowess of CPI(M)’s Centre of Indian Trade Unions (CITU) in terms of membership.
